## Sweeper cadence (excerpt)

The Bramblewick retention sweeper walks each tenant's archive in fixed-size batches, so your plugin's purge hooks get called more often than you might expect — keep them idempotent and quick. We throttle between batches to avoid hammering the store, and we bail out of a tenant entirely after too many hook failures. If your hook needs more headroom, ask before tuning locally. Here are the knobs we expose.

tuning table, kawep-tawif:
CAPS = {
    "olidor": 80,
    "belion": 7,
    "quenys": 225,
    "druox": 839,
    "fraath": 482,
}

Three environments exist: dev, staging, and production. Dev refreshes nightly from a scrubbed copy of staging; staging mirrors production layouts but uses the rehearsal pricing tier. Support should reproduce rendering issues in staging first, since production renders are cached aggressively and may mask fixes. Seat-block colours and zoom limits are environment-specific, so always confirm which environment a screenshot came from. The staging environment runs with the following configuration values.

config for tagaf-bawif:
[norok]
host = norok.ordinworks.local
user = norok_svc
database = norok_prod

# Environment Variables: Cold Start Behavior

New to the Fennelworth platform team? Read this before touching the serverless handlers. Our functions on Cloudhatch read environment variables exactly once, during cold start, and cache them for the life of the container. That means a changed variable does not take effect until the container is recycled, which can take up to fifteen minutes under low traffic. Variables are declared in `handlers.env`, one per line. The warm-pool signing secret is set immediately below.

vault entry, fadup-tagag: RELAY_SECRET8=2fd92179